达梦数据库数据迁移方式及准备工作详解
30 浏览量
更新于2024-01-26
收藏 5.83MB PPTX 举报
本文主要介绍了达梦数据库的数据迁移方式。数据迁移是指将其他数据库或文本数据等迁移到达梦数据库中的过程。在进行数据迁移时,需要面对各种情况和问题,并解决这些问题,特别是在PK测试和信创项目大量实施中,如何在规定的时间内正确地迁移数据对项目的整体进度具有重要影响。
迁移准备阶段需要了解项目的大体情况,包括系统情况、复杂程度、运行要求等,以确定移植的范围。范围可以只移植数据库对象和数据,也可以需要移植应用程序并进行功能和性能测试。在确定工作范围后,需要明确各项工作由谁来完成,并确定移植的时间进度,是否包含移植环境准备时间。
除了工作范围和进度,还需要设定移植后的性能目标。这些目标可以是性能指标,如响应时间和并发能力,也可以是业务指标,如每秒事务处理数。根据这些目标,可以在迁移后进行性能测试,以确保移植后的系统能满足要求。
在进行数据迁移前,需要进行调研工作。主要确认源端数据库是否是支持的类型,源端和目的端的网络情况如何,是否有客户端机器可以用于数据传输,以及客户端机器和源端、目的端的带宽情况。这些信息有助于确定数据传输的方式和速度,以及可能的网络瓶颈和限制。
接下来是具体的迁移过程。根据调研结果和迁移准备阶段的工作,可以确定数据传输的方式。常见的数据迁移方式包括在线迁移、离线迁移和增量迁移。在线迁移是指在数据源和目的地之间建立连接,逐条地将数据传输过去。这种方式适用于数据量较小的情况。离线迁移是将源端的数据导出为文件,然后通过网络或其他介质将文件传输到目的地,再导入到达梦数据库中。这种方式适用于数据量较大的情况。增量迁移是在已有数据的基础上,只将新增的数据进行迁移。这种方式适用于需要定期进行数据更新的场景。
在进行迁移过程中,可能会遇到一些问题和挑战。例如,数据格式的不匹配、数据量过大导致网络传输时间过长、数据库结构的差异等。针对这些问题,可以采取相应的解决方案。例如,可以使用数据转换工具将数据格式进行转换,或者进行数据压缩和分片处理以加快网络传输速度。
总结来说,达梦数据库的数据迁移是一项重要的工作,影响项目的整体进度和性能目标的实现。在进行数据迁移前,需要进行迁移准备工作,了解项目情况和性能目标。在迁移过程中,需要根据具体情况选择合适的数据迁移方式,并解决可能遇到的问题和挑战。通过合理的规划和操作,可以确保数据迁移的顺利进行,达到预期的效果。
2023-03-13 上传
2022-11-14 上传
2023-06-18 上传
2022-06-05 上传
2023-06-21 上传
2022-11-14 上传
wukangjupingbb
- 粉丝: 183
- 资源: 404
最新资源
- 高清艺术文字图标资源,PNG和ICO格式免费下载
- mui框架HTML5应用界面组件使用示例教程
- Vue.js开发利器:chrome-vue-devtools插件解析
- 掌握ElectronBrowserJS:打造跨平台电子应用
- 前端导师教程:构建与部署社交证明页面
- Java多线程与线程安全在断点续传中的实现
- 免Root一键卸载安卓预装应用教程
- 易语言实现高级表格滚动条完美控制技巧
- 超声波测距尺的源码实现
- 数据可视化与交互:构建易用的数据界面
- 实现Discourse外聘回复自动标记的简易插件
- 链表的头插法与尾插法实现及长度计算
- Playwright与Typescript及Mocha集成:自动化UI测试实践指南
- 128x128像素线性工具图标下载集合
- 易语言安装包程序增强版:智能导入与重复库过滤
- 利用AJAX与Spotify API在Google地图中探索世界音乐排行榜